Mitchell Shines as Cavaliers Secure Landmark 60th Win

Donovan Mitchell starred as the Cleveland Cavaliers secured their 60th win of the season with a 127-122 victory over the Los Angeles Clippers on Sunday.

Mitchell recorded 24 points, 12 rebounds, and seven assists, earning praise from coach Kenny Atkinson, who called it his best game of the year.

The win marks Cleveland’s first 60-win season since 2009-2010 and keeps them 4.5 games ahead of Boston in the Eastern Conference standings.

Atkinson admitted he never expected such success but urged his team to keep pushing forward.

Mitchell had strong support from Jarrett Allen (25 points), Evan Mobley (22), and Darius Garland (19).

The Clippers, meanwhile, dropped to eighth in the Western Conference, locked in a battle with Golden State and Minnesota for an automatic playoff spot.

The Warriors bolstered their chances with a dominant 148-106 win over the Spurs, while the Timberwolves moved into seventh after a fiery 123-104 victory over Detroit, which saw multiple ejections.

Phoenix’s playoff hopes took a hit after a 148-109 loss to Houston, worsened by Kevin Durant’s ankle injury in the third quarter. Jalen Green led the Rockets with 33 points.

Elsewhere, Atlanta boosted their postseason push with a 145-124 win over Milwaukee, while the Knicks secured a 110-93 victory over Portland at Madison Square Garden.
